Hay una manera de predecir de alguna manera el almacenamiento necesario para un determinado blockchain?

Me gustaría guardar un blockchain o dos en mi equipo. Blockchains son bastante pesados (me tomó más de 3hs para descargar GameCredits blockchain, y es uno de los más pequeños blockchains, supongo). Mi principal temor es no ser capaz de seguir usando mi pc para almacenar el blockchain (por ejemplo, esto se aplica para otros como Litecoin).

Es allí una manera de seguir la pista actual blockchain tamaños de almacenamiento y predecir cuánto espacio necesito los próximos uno o dos años?

+829
majklllu 15 ene. 2010 16:36:02
18 respuestas

La respuesta corta es no. El ' PCI ' tarjeta en la que link es un PCIx16. El estándar PCI ( usualy de color blanco ranuras ) es muy lento en comparación con el corto PCIx1 ( por lo general de corta negro ) ranuras. He mirado en el de los "adaptadores" para PCI, PCIE y ralentizar la conexión más. También tengo un par de PCIx16 v2.0 tarjetas que no son reconocidos en cualquier placa base que es PCIx16 v1.0a, v1.0. y ninguna cantidad de puentes, adaptadores, etc nunca se llega reconocidos debido a cómo el fabricante de la placa base actualiza la BIOS por el cableado para la diferencia entre las versiones. Es más barato, más rápido y más fácil de configurar otra placa base ( con el adaptador de corto y largo ranuras x16 ) para obtener una segunda mining rig va. Tengo experiencia con hardware y lo suficientemente viejo placas base da a mí que si había una manera de 'plug in' una de minería de datos de la tarjeta a la ranura PCI ( con o con adaptadores ) y la garantía de que iba a funcionar, habrá un enlace a youtube que muestra cómo hacerlo.

+962
terinjokes 03 февр. '09 в 4:24

Si la cartera lo soporta, puedes ir a la consola y escribe "importprivkey" y luego su clave privada (por lo general en lo que se llama WIF, o Billetera Formato de Importación). Que, sin embargo, le dará el control de la dirección de ese programa.

La otra forma de hacerlo es crear manualmente una transacción (por su propia cuenta, mediante fragmentación de los sitios web, calculadora, conversión de números, etc.) y, a continuación, entrar en la consola de la correspondiente cartera y escribir "sendrawtransaction".

También hay preocupación en relación con la plena seguridad de tales comportamientos, pero no estoy de referencia que aquí.

+824
Trupe 27 ago. 2014 22:37:53

Además de los costos de transacción, Dominó también tiene derechos de tránsito cuando el intercambio de Pagarés. Se supone que son comunes a pagar derechos de tránsito, o es de los raros casos sólo? ¿Cuánto sería el tránsito de las tarifas normalmente ser?

+821
Nekros Prime 8 oct. 2012 1:25:46

Depende de a qué te refieres por "vulnerable". Si te refieres a "es posible hacer sin la capacidad de una piscina para detenerlo", entonces la respuesta es "sí". Si te refieres a la "voluntad de una piscina de sufrir daños significativos y/o mueren como resultado de esto", entonces para un grupo considerable, la respuesta es "no". Un relativamente pequeño grupo se puede ver un ataque como este se manifiesta como "muy mala suerte", en la medida en que estaría por debajo del valor esperado para el número de bloques se puede esperar para resolver dada su tasa de hash, por unidad de tiempo. Pero para una gran piscina, un ataque de un par de (docena) Bpas hacer esto no es sólo va a ser notable.

+808
user1667315 6 ene. 2018 8:00:42

El standardness límite en todos los recientes Bitcoin Core versiones con SegWit apoyo es 400000 peso.

+659
milagros 9 jul. 2018 18:35:03

Tanto el cliente de referencia (Bitcoin-QT) y un servicio como http://brainwallet.org/ mostrar el ID de transacción después de la firma pero antes de que la transacción es de difusión.

Tomemos, por ejemplo, este binario válido transacción:

01000000017a06ea98cd40ba2e3288262b28638cec5337c1456aaf5eedc8e9e5a20f062bdf000000008b48304502200addea57dd4c2871357165ed6d2bc94b117e322918073ac4c66d535637e74600022100dfaa0dce9e2e61aa2867c87fadca4e0fa3c70e9852a4689b3ef24b3f94809b4a014104e0ba531dc5d2ad13e2178196ade1a23989088cfbeddc7886528412087f4bff2ebc19ce739f25a63056b6026a269987fcf5383131440501b583bab70a7254b09effffffff01b02e052a010000001976a9142dbde30815faee5bf221d6688ebad7e12f7b2b1a88ac00000000

En JSON se decodifica a:

{
 "txid" : "46b690f548f6eb70dca7fb2020ff4be369c42f3ea2375fd3f6b34890b640f8e9",
 "versión" : 1,
 "locktime" : 0,
 "vin" : [
 { [... corta ...]}
}
]
}

Con el ID de transacción en la primera llave. Si estaban haciendo la firma yoruself, el TXID es, literalmente, un doble valor de hash SHA256 de la materia prima de la transacción. Hay algo más de información acerca de las primas de transacciones en el wiki.

+654
manib 22 jun. 2013 20:37:17

Tome sus claves privadas que tenía con Multibit, ir a hacer una nueva cartera en el blockchain.com sitio y restaurar su cartera no

+610
user416 25 sept. 2013 22:05:53

No hay ningún comando de la cli que puede hacer esto. Usted puede hacerlo a través de 3 métodos:

  • En el Electrum GUI vaya al menú ver > mostrar la consola y cambiar a la pestaña de la consola. En la ficha de la consola de este tipo:

    bitcoin.address_from_private_key("<privkeyhere>")
    

    A continuación, una vez que la dirección clara de la consola de la historia o de la clave privada se guarda en el disco:

    de la ventana.la consola.historia = []
    
  • Otra opción es simplemente importar la clave privada en un nuevo electrum cartera. Archivo > nuevo o restaurar, escriba un nombre de archivo único y haga clic en siguiente, seleccione importar direcciones o claves privadas y, a continuación, siga las instrucciones en pantalla para el resto.

  • OP ha aclarado que él quiere hacer a través de bash para una tercera opción es escribir una costumbre secuencia de comandos de python:

    #!/usr/bin/python3
    de electrum importación de bitcoin
    import sys
    de impresión(bitcoin.address_from_private_key(sys.argv[1]))
    

    Poner lo anterior en un archivo y chmod +x ella. A continuación, ejecute con la clave privada como un argumento. Obviamente cualquier otra persona que ejecuta ps en el mismo sistema, al mismo tiempo, va a ver a su clave privada, por lo que este enfoque no es recomendable.

+557
davecom 14 may. 2016 1:27:45

Por lo que veo en Lo que es un trabajador? puesto que un trabajador es "simplemente un identificador para usted de modo que usted puede realizar el seguimiento de los diferentes equipos dentro de su cuenta".

Para alguien que acaba de empezar el mantenimiento de bitcoin sistemas para los demás y sólo configura el Antiminers quería llegar a algunas aclaraciones que pueden ayudar a entender mejor.

Nota: yo no he registrado para una cuenta de cartera (por ejemplo, Antminer, etc.) y sólo el mantenimiento de una granja para alguien más, y tuvo el detalle de enchufe por cada minero.

Pregunta

Correlación sub preguntas de contexto para ayudar a entender lo que estoy tratando de conseguir mi cabeza alrededor de aquí

  • Es un Trabajador de cualquier nombre al azar que conforman a la derecha, a continuación, en el Antminer Configuración General > Piscina # > Trabajador de campo, o conjunto de éstas con sus asociados Antminer de la cuenta y, a continuación, una vez en el comienzo de la piscina de caer en los nombres que se registró en su cuenta?

    enter image description here

    • Supongo que una vez que el uso de un determinado Trabajador nombre que aparecerá un mensaje de error si intenta usar el mismo nombre en la misma piscina de otro minero dispositivo?

    • La piscina es una URL con un número de puerto y el Trabajador parece ser un privado, nombre que usa en su cuenta conectada a esta dirección URL pública de la piscina, pero los Trabajadores en este contexto son como el privado bitcoin miner nodos—si alguien más en la misma dirección URL a la piscina desde otra cuenta utiliza el mismo Trabajador nombre como otra cuenta del Trabajador nombre y, a continuación, que no hace ninguna diferencia—sólo no duplicados en la misma cuenta solo, ¿verdad?

+367
Sunkissed 16 jul. 2019 10:23:04

Tengo un BitcoinCore/Tablero de la Horquilla me he vuelto a ejecutar con éxito. Yo lo tengo de minería de datos correctamente en la Cartera, también tiene 1 Completo nodo, y 2 nodos principales de la instalación. Todos han estado trabajando perfectamente bien, terminé de minería de arriba de los 1000 bloque. El problema que me estoy quedando en mentalmente es ¿cómo puedo actualizar correctamente el código del núcleo, y empujar a cabo las actualizaciones sin necesidad de interrumpir el conjunto de la red? ¿Cómo funciona la red de saber que mi nodo I de inserción de código, es la correcta que debería estar recibiendo actualizaciones a partir de?

También, es mi primer "completo nodo" (que es sólo un nodo, no se trata de una masternode) nunca se pone, ¿la red de seguir adelante? Cuando me traen mi nodo backonline con las nuevas actualizaciones no sólo se sincronizó con los otros nodos de la blockchain?

La razón por la que pregunto esto es porque sólo traté de hacer una actualización y me había tomado mis 2 masternodes y mi nodo, además de mis QT cartera, y cuando fui a actualizar todo y volver en línea todo lo que se quedó atascado en un "fuera de sincronización" desde 4 horas habían pasado.

+351
Qix 19 ene. 2011 2:32:04

Estoy tratando de pasar un SegWit de salida en testnet el uso de los Bitcoin core RPC comandos. Sin importar la clave privada en mi cartera (es decir, w/o addwitnessaddress). Me pregunto si alguien tuvo la suerte de gasto SegWit salidas de esta manera? Quizás el signrawtransaction se rompe en este caso? Aquí están los comandos y mis resultados. Lo que es raro es que aunque el signrawtransaction misma es correcta, la transacción no es válida (rechazada por sendrawtransaction y rechazado por el bloque de exploradores como yo estoy tratando de empuje, así).

(Por favor nota: cada vez que puedo importar la llave en el bolsillo y hacer un "addwitnessaddress" todo funciona muy bien).

./bitcoin-cli-testnet createrawtransaction '[{"txid":"03a4ffcc792525b4ddaecc05054114f2ad8aff8b7563cd41cdb496e2177d0117","vsal":0}]' '{"mwCwTceJvYV27KXBc3NJZys6CjsgsoeHmf":0.8}'

020000000117017d17e296b4cd41cd63758bff8aadf214410505ccaeddb4252579ccffa4030000000000ffffffff0100b4c404000000001976a914ac19d3fd17710e6b9a331022fe92c693fdf6659588ac00000000

./bitcoin-cli-testnet signrawtransaction 020000000117017d17e296b4cd41cd63758bff8aadf214410505ccaeddb4252579ccffa4030000000000ffffffff0100b4c404000000001976a914ac19d3fd17710e6b9a331022fe92c693fdf6659588ac00000000 '[{"txid":"03a4ffcc792525b4ddaecc05054114f2ad8aff8b7563cd41cdb496e2177d0117","vout":0,"scriptPubKey":"a91421ce1507d06ed2742be0bf18a018bbcdd812a26487","redeemScript":"00149835f2e0dff9d7f6a4060140696bc7e00b12edd5"}]' '["cMahea7zqjxryy6NWaKxmhDyb1JzuNKCzag8sxajoxsbkrxjnib9"]'

{ "hex": "0200000000010117017d17e296b4cd41cd63758bff8aadf214410505ccaeddb4252579ccffa40300000000171600149835f2e0dff9d7f6a4060140696bc7e00b12edd5ffffffff0100b4c404000000001976a914ac19d3fd17710e6b9a331022fe92c693fdf6659588ac024730440220452a58cf56c45edaffb952acccd2f6f2cea523cf82e73b82f8eb5e3b3b1b17c4022011de26884cf693b12f16fdd8fa6c1d96dacb97050907353852895d9b80b3fae101210206f4bad90006f70112129815b25ba585484f1bb4f8b88f8ebaec2c76f543794300000000", "completa": true }

./bitcoin-cli-testnet sendrawtransaction 0200000000010117017d17e296b4cd41cd63758bff8aadf214410505ccaeddb4252579ccffa40300000000171600149835f2e0dff9d7f6a4060140696bc7e00b12edd5ffffffff0100b4c404000000001976a914ac19d3fd17710e6b9a331022fe92c693fdf6659588ac024730440220452a58cf56c45edaffb952acccd2f6f2cea523cf82e73b82f8eb5e3b3b1b17c4022011de26884cf693b12f16fdd8fa6c1d96dacb97050907353852895d9b80b3fae101210206f4bad90006f70112129815b25ba585484f1bb4f8b88f8ebaec2c76f543794300000000

código de error: -26 mensaje de error: 64: no obligatorio-script-verificar-bandera (la Firma debe ser igual a cero para la VERIFICACIÓN de error(MULTI)SIG operación)

+333
chamelean 15 mar. 2011 19:35:14

Si importar la clave privada en Mt. Gox, que vigilará que la dirección de barrido y cualquier pago recibido en el Mt. Gox de cambio saldo de la cuenta.

+205
amma 25 feb. 2017 16:48:09

Sí lo hizo ! Bitcoin es construir de tal manera que cualquier persona puede ser un minero, haciendo que la población mundial es de la piscina. También a la gente con el conocimiento (técnico) siempre estará en la cima de todo como todo en la vida. Si de alguna manera el uso de Bitcoin es de código fuente como si fuera selfmade entonces usted probablemente ser el jefe de Bitcoin, muy pronto, hasta que a alguien se le ocurre algo mejor...

+174
WinMacLinUser 4 nov. 2016 20:17:37

Si me transferencia de bitcoin en Trezor que ha estado en un papel de la cartera desde 7-31-17. Todavía puedo conseguir BCH y BTG? Trezor tiene una moneda de división de la herramienta, pero se dice que tenía que haber tenido Bitcoin en mi Trezor antes del 1º de agosto.

+93
R Diaz 2 oct. 2018 21:23:28

Así que hay cientos de vivir e incluso prosperar altcoins el día de hoy. Todos ellos son básicamente un clon de Bitcoin y funcionan básicamente de la misma.

Pero cuando se ejecuta el cliente de minería para cualquier moneda, ¿cómo se sabe que moneda para trabajar? ¿Cómo funciona el software saber para conectarse a Litecoin y no Dogecoin, o alguna otra moneda scrypt? Me doy cuenta de que cuando la mina descargar toda la blockchain y trabajar en forma local, luego de resolver la prueba de trabajo para el siguiente bloque de difusión a la red, pero esto no parece ser suficiente. Cómo hacer que los bloques permanezcan con sus respectivas monedas?

+67
pafffkata 27 jul. 2010 21:48:10

En realidad, hay un límite de dificultad de crecimiento. Es 4x. Por lo tanto, es posible, pero muy improbable, de que uno se conecta la máquina tan potente, que diffuculty no "ponerse al día", con el aumento de la hashrate. Dicho esto, el bloque se generan con más frecuencia de 10 minutos, es posible que el bloque se genera cada segundo, la adición de 25 BTC a la red en cualquier momento. Esto es más probable que se bloquee el BTC/USD precio.

Hay una segunda cosa: Luca Matteis está mal. Él ha declarado que "tendría más sentido para ellos a usar el ordenador para mina en una manera honesta y ganar más recompensa que la de cualquier otro minero".

Consideremos la siguiente situación:

Supuestos:

  • bitcoin todavía existe
  • bitcoin es la pena 442 USD por pieza
  • Actual de la red hashrate es de 64 PHps
  • Tengo 128 PHps en mi propio (el doble de la btc velocidad de la red).

Paso uno:

Puedo usar mi impresionante hashrate para generar las monedas de 14 días (intervalo de tiempo entre el aumento de la dificultad). Hay 2016 bloques de la mina, cada uno de los premios de 25 BTC (tx tarifa es no se incluye). Esto significa, hay 50 400 monedas (22 276 800 USD) a ser generado. He de 2/3 del total de la energía de la red, por lo que obtener los 2/3 de la recompensa, esto significa, que tengo $14 851 200. Un montón.

Paso dos: Diffuculty aumenta 2x.

Paso tres:

Estoy swithing a solo mía. No tx incluido en mi bloques. Ninguno, de ningún tipo. Yo no publicar mis bloques. Mientras tanto, yo soy el envío de los 50 400 a los intercambios, tiendas, casinos, putas, etc. Yo soy de cobrar mi dinero - casi 15 000 00 USD.

Paso cuatro:

Después de dos meses de tal comportamiento, tuvimos 4 niveles de dificultad de los cambios. Bitcoin red no sabe acerca de esto todavía.

Paso quinto:

Estoy publicando el Kraken^H^H^H^H^H^H Cuadras he rehén! Todas las transacciones de pasado de 2,5 meses ha sido invalidado! Ya que nadie más trabajado en mi bloques, tengo por lo menos: 25200 + 12600 + 6300 + 3150 = 47250 BTC en mi propia bloques. Por otra parte! Porque el pasado de 2,5 mes se han borrado mis monedas minadas en el primer paso (33 600 BTC) están de vuelta en mi posesión! Por lo tanto, tengo 80 850 BTC en total. Yo soy de cobro de ellos AHORA! en varios intercambios, y la solicitud de pago inmediatamente.

Esta es la parte que más me han matado bitcoin, por cierto.

BTC es profundo. Pero acabo de vender bitcoins por valor de $35 735 700. Por otra parte, sería bastante obvio, que el BTC ha sido >51%ed. Nadie va a confiar en el BTC ya, las principales bolsas se bloquee, el precio llegará a $CERO. Tengo $35M. Yo puedo vivir con eso.

Conclusión: En la actualidad, la dificultad se eleva tan alto, que mi >51% de las plataformas de no valer lo suficiente en los próximos 2.5 meses para seguir siendo honesto. Satoshi no esperaba ASICs. Es más viable para mí accidente de BTC en 2.5 meses, que a la mía.

Real de la respuesta a su pregunta: Nada protege la estabilidad de bitcoin del valor si supercomputadoras o algún otro avance tecnológico que les permite ser extraídos en las tasas no hemos previsto.

+35
William Kent 2 feb. 2015 10:07:48

La derivación de la ruta es incorrecta. Electrum no uso bip44. De todos modos aquí está una manera de hacer esto para p2pkh direcciones:

de electrum importación de bitcoin
de electrum importación de almacén de claves

seed = "<semilla aquí>"
cambio = False
address_index = 0


k = almacén de claves.from_seed( semilla, ", False )
de impresión( bitcoin.pubkey_to_address('p2pkh', k.derive_pubkey( cambio, address_index ) ) )
+20
felix zieammerman 10 jul. 2011 13:37:38
Con relación a cómo Bitcoin es capaz de adaptarse y solución a los problemas de infraestructura
+11
Jonmonatay Conaway 26 may. 2016 9:26:04

Mostrar preguntas con etiqueta